    it seems there’s a little bug in the ‘Suffix’ option when integrating with WooCommerce, in my case, i haven’t entered anything in the ‘Prefix’ field, only entering ‘pts’ in ‘Suffix’ field, but in my Woocommerce product page, cart page & checkout page, the Suffix field appears in front of the number, i.e. pts 5,000 instead of 5,000 pts

    If you are using myCRED as the main currency in your store, then WooCommerce will append your either prefix or suffix to the front of the prices.

    You can always customize how WooCommerce presents prices around your site using the woocommerce_get_price_html filter hook.

    If you on the other hand do NOT use myCRED as your store currency check if the theme you are using is applying any custom styling.
